The problem

Most wastewater P&IDs get drawn twice. Once by the process engineer — in Visio, by hand, as dumb shapes, just to think a treatment concept through and get a number into a proposal. Then again properly, in CAD, if the project is won. That first drawing is real engineering, but it isn't ISA 5.1 compliant, has no data behind the symbols, and can't produce the equipment or line list your estimate needs. The alternative, a full plant-design suite is built for detailed engineering and hard to justify on work that hasn't been awarded. So, the front-end falls through the gap.

Meet Visio P&ID Process Designer

VPID turns Microsoft Visio into a smart P&ID tool. Instead of drawing lines and symbols, your engineers place intelligent, data-bearing shapes — ISA 5.1-compliant as you go — that carry their own tags, specifications, and connections. The result is a drawing that behaves like a database: it generates its own valve list, instrument list, and equipment list and it's reusable on the next project instead of redrawn from scratch.

And because it's built on Visio, there's no new CAD platform to learn. If your team can use Visio, they can build an intelligent P&ID with no drafting background required.
